Sayeda Khadija Al-Kubra Hospital, affiliated with the Health and Medical Education Authority of the Imam Hussain Holy Shrine (peace be upon him), has announced a major achievement: more than 9,985 successful surgeries carried out in less than one year. The milestone underscores the hospital’s dedication to providing high-quality healthcare in line with the highest standards of medical safety.
In an official statement, the hospital credited this accomplishment to the trust and confidence of its patients, noting: “Patients’ trust and their willingness to seek treatment at our facility are the driving forces behind these achievements.”
